DULUTH - 'Over the Edge' is back in town, and Duluthians are living on the edge to help raise money for small business owners in Downtown Duluth.Twenty people will go over the edge on Thursday after raising more than $15,000.Plus, it makes for great entertainment for people at Sidewalk Days on the ground below.President of the Greater Downtown Council Kristi Stokes said, "For us to be able to have an event like this within an event. So Sidewalk Days is going on, the car show is going on, Over the Edge is going on. It just generates more excitement in the downtown, and more people."Last year's event raised about $12,000.FOX 21's Dan Hanger rappelled nine stories high off of the Sellwood Building Wednesday to help raise awareness for all the fun tomorrow.
